We meet the moment and adapt to changing contexts with collaborative creativity, agile business processes, and financial stewardship.Position Summary:
Residential Counselors facilitate and work with consumers on a variety of activities of daily living (ADLs) needed for consumers to become more self-sufficient and move toward recovery. Additionally, you will facilitate group therapy, manage intakes/discharges, monitor medications, create a safe environment for the consumers, help coordinate treatment, and advocate for individuals with severe and persistent mental illness. Responsible for direct service care to consumers as part of a multi-disciplinary team.Compensation & Benefits:

Provide supportive counseling for individual psychotherapy with consumers to provide support and insight. Facilitate group therapy sessions within the house. Coordinate clinical care with case management services and other services both inside and outside of MHCD. Assess consumers throughout the workday, and provide appropriate interventions. Encourage, support, and train consumers in activities of daily living (ADLs)- teaching consumers about hygiene, help make appointments, show how to do household duties/chores, such as cooking, cleaning, etc.
